Application
Dextromethorphan hydrobromide monohydrate has been used as a substrate for cytochrome P450 2D6 enzyme action, in potassium phosphate buffer for measuring P450 activity and is used in enzyme inhibition studies.
Biochem/physiol Actions
Dextromethorphan hydrobromide is an allosteric antagonist at N-methyl D- aspartate (NMDA)-controlled ion channels and antagonist at voltage-dependent channels. Dextromethorphan hydrobromide is useful in treating dry cough.

The polymorphism of dextromethorphan (CAS 125-71-3) metabolism is dependent on hepatic cytochrom P4502D6 (CYP2D6) activity. The relationship between the CYP2D6 genotype and the dextromethorphan phenotype was studied in 83 healthy unrelated subjects. Genotype was determined by allele-specific polymerase chain reaction
